Brussels Sprouts Toast with Caramelized Onions
Brussels Sprouts Toast with Caramelized Onions is a quick and flavorful snack or light meal combining tender, slowly caramelized onions with crispy sautéed Brussels sprouts atop toasted sourdough or rustic bread. This dish balances sweet and savory notes with fresh lemon juice and optional toppings like goat cheese, nuts, or herbs to create a versatile, wholesome, and elegant appetizer or lunch option.

Main Ingredients
- Brussels sprouts – fresh, firm, trimmed and halved (about 1 pound)
- Yellow or sweet onions – thinly sliced (2 medium)
- Olive oil – good quality extra virgin, for sautéing and drizzling (3 tablespoons total)
- Sourdough or rustic bread – sliced and toasted (4 slices)
- Salt – to taste
- Black pepper – to taste
- Lemon juice – fresh, a splash for finishing (about 1 teaspoon)
Optional Toppings
- Goat cheese or feta – crumbled (2 tablespoons)
- Toasted nuts (walnuts, pecans, or pine nuts) – a small handful
- Fresh herbs (parsley, thyme, or chives) – minced, for garnish
- Red pepper flakes or hot honey – for a spicy or sweet heat addition
- Prepare the Caramelized Onions: Thinly slice the onions. He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il in a skillet over medium-low heat. Add the onions and cook slowly, stirring occasionally, for 20-25 minutes until they become golden brown, soft, and sweetly caramelized.
- Sauté the Brussels Sprouts: Trim the ends and halve the Brussels sprouts. Heat 2 tablespoons of olive oil in another pan over medium-high heat. Add the Brussels sprouts cut side down, cooking undisturbed for 3-4 minutes to sear them. Stir and cook for an additional 5 minutes until tender but still crisp.
- Toast the Bread: While the vegetables cook, toast 4 slices of sourdough or rustic bread until golden and crispy to create a sturdy base for the toppings.
- Assemble the Toast: Evenly layer the sautéed Brussels sprouts on each toasted slice. Spoon the caramelized onions generously over the sprouts. Sprinkle with salt and pepper, then drizzle fresh lemon juice over the top to brighten the flavors. Add any optional toppings such as crumbled cheese, toasted nuts, herbs, or a pinch of red pepper flakes if desired.
Notes
- Caramelize onions slowly over low heat to maximize sweetness without burning.
- Do not overcrowd the pan when searing Brussels sprouts to ensure even browning and crispness.
- Use day-old or slightly stale bread for better texture and to avoid sogginess when topped.
- Season with salt and pepper after assembling to keep the toast crisp.
- Fresh lemon juice added just before serving lifts and brightens the overall flavor.
- Store onions and sprouts separately from bread for best leftover quality.
